Pipe conditions in Casper, WY
Tankless water heater installation in Casper requires matching the unit's BTU capacity to the home's peak simultaneous demand — undersized units produce cold sandwiches at full hot draw. Hard water markets require an upstream softener or scale inhibitor to protect the heat exchanger; without it, mineral buildup cuts heat-exchanger life by 30–50%. Gas-powered units need a dedicated large-diameter gas line; electric units require significant electrical panel capacity. Freeze events and frost-depth requirements add pipe insulation, exterior faucet winterization, and burst-risk assessment to service calls in this climate.
Casper's housing stock spans multiple construction eras — median home age 45 years — meaning pipe materials and failure modes vary significantly by neighborhood and building vintage. An inspection-led approach that confirms pipe material before recommending a service path is standard practice for mixed housing profiles.
Very hard water in Casper is a primary driver of accelerated appliance failure: water heater anode rods exhaust in 2–3 years instead of 6–8, scale deposits at fixture connections form within months of installation, and tankless heat exchangers accumulate mineral buildup that can reduce lifespan by half without regular descaling. A softener or whole-house conditioner is strongly recommended alongside any appliance service call.
Frost line depth in Casper means supply lines and outdoor plumbing must be installed below the freeze threshold — typically 40 in — to prevent pipe burst during cold events. Exterior hose bibs, irrigation shutoffs, and any exposed pipe runs are the most common winterization service points in freeze-risk markets.

What shapes plumbing demand in Casper, WY
CPVC becomes brittle in the 20–35-year range and snaps under thermal stress or incompatible pipe dopes. Early PEX fittings (pre-2010) may develop chloramine compatibility issues at 15–25 years. The 1980s–1990s housing stock in Casper is entering its first wave of material-driven service calls — not from neglect, but from normal service-life progression.
At 15–20+ GPG, calcium scale forces compressed equipment cycles in Casper: tank heaters average 6–9 years vs. the 10–12-year national benchmark, and tankless units require annual descaling. Anode rods calcify within 12–18 months. Most plumbers here assess heater age against the local scale timeline — not the manufacturer's service life.
The primary surge in Casper runs January–March, with a secondary wave at the spring thaw — when pipes that held through the freeze rupture as pressure is restored above 32°F. Scheduling competition peaks exactly when emergency calls are highest. Homeowners who wait for visible damage compete for the same limited plumber slots at the worst possible time.
Casper: permit-required work — application through certificate
A Wyoming-licensed contractor prepares the permit application — drawings, specifications, contractor license number — and submits it to the Casper building department. Issuance typically takes 3–10 business days. No construction begins until the permit is in hand.
Once Casper issues the permit, the contractor notifies affected utilities — gas, water, electrical — as required by the permit scope. Work follows the approved drawings; any scope change requires an amended permit before that portion starts.
The contractor schedules the final inspection with the Casper building department inspector. After sign-off, a certificate of completion is issued. All permit documentation is filed with the city; you receive copies for home records and future property disclosure.

Tankless Water Heater Installation in Casper — frequently asked
How much does tankless water heater installation cost in Casper, WY?
Tankless installation in Casper typically runs $2,200–$4,840 (national $2,500–$5,500 adjusted roughly 12% below national average). The WY Plumbing Board permit floor is $105. Gas-line upsize and new venting add cost when swapping from a tank.
Gas or electric tankless for Casper?
Gas tankless handles whole-home demand more economically in Casper. Electric suits ADUs and point-of-use. Confirm gas-line capacity (3/4" minimum) with the Wyoming plumber.
Do I need a permit for tankless installation in Casper?
Yes. Casper requires a WY Plumbing Board permit (floor $105) for any water-heater swap. Gas-line and venting changes also fall under the permit. The matched plumber pulls it on your behalf.
Does Casper hard water hurt a tankless heater?
Casper water is 20 gpg. Very hard — scale in the heat exchanger drops efficiency and shortens warranty life. Most Casper installers spec a scale-prevention filter upstream.

How do I protect a Casper tankless unit from freezing?
Casper sees ~115 freeze days/yr with 40" frost depth — interior-mount tankless is standard. Exterior-mount requires built-in freeze protection plus a heated, insulated enclosure.
Will my existing gas line and venting work for tankless in Casper?
Casper's median home age is 45 years (1960s-80s copper/PVC). Pre-1990 homes often need 1/2" gas branches upsized to 3/4" and B-vent replaced with Category III stainless or PVC concentric venting. The plumber assesses both on the quote visit.
What's the payback period for going tankless in Casper?
Tankless units run 22–34% more efficiently than 50-gallon tanks. Casper's long heating season (115+ cold days) means faster payback — typically 8–12 years. The ~20-year service life usually outlasts the payback window.
What venting does tankless installation require in Casper?
Condensing tankless uses direct-vent through Schedule 40 PVC or polypropylene to an exterior wall — no chimney needed. WY Plumbing Board code requires 12" clearance from windows/doors and 36" from forced-air intakes. Power-vent (non-condensing) uses Category III stainless.
